What is Yakyuken Special?
Before diving into the repack, it is crucial to understand the source material. Yakyuken (野球拳) translates to "Baseball Fist," a Japanese variation of rock-paper-scissors. However, in the context of 1990s Japanese gaming, Yakyuken became synonymous with adult-oriented "quiz" or "prediction" games.
